Gallery: Boys Varsity Diving Invitational

Early on Saturday, Jan. 28, the boys varsity dive team hosted an invitational at the SM Aquatic Center. This was the last 11-dive meet until the Sunflower League Championships that will take place on this upcoming Saturday, Feb. 4. So far, juniors Peter Stechschulte and Brayden Roberts, sophomore Henry Frommelt, and freshman Kyle Becker have qualified for state, and for the remaining divers, there will be two more chances before the season is over to earn a state qualification. Junior Bradyen Roberts placed first and sophomore Henry Frommelt placed fourth.

The next dive meet these boys have will be Sunflower League on Saturday, Feb. 4 at the SM Aquatic Center. State is also approaching and will take place on Feb. 18, at the SM Aquatic Center.
